A Yorkshire Terrier who has given birth 2 weeks ago presents with a history of tremoring. She is febrile and not eating well. On her electrolyte panel which of the following would you expect to see?

A. Hypokalemia
B. Hypomagnesemia
C. Hyponatremia
D. Hypocalcemia

Answer:

The correct answer is option D

D. Hypocalcemia

Step-by-step explanation:

Hypocalcemia results from calcium deficiency. Calcium is responsible for electricity flow in the body.
